提升区块链效率的关键因素解析:技术、共识机

              时间:2026-04-01 21:20:10

              主页 > 热门探索 >

                    区块链作为去中心化技术的代表,其独特的特性吸引了众多行业的关注。然而,随着区块链应用的不断扩展,如何提高其效率成为了一个亟待解决的问题。本文将深入探讨影响区块链效率的主要因素,包括技术层面的提升、共识机制的选择以及应用场景的适配性,并提供相关的解决方案,以帮助用户更好地理解和应对这一挑战。

                    一、技术层面的影响

                    技术层面是影响区块链效率的基础因素。区块链的架构设计、网络拓扑、数据存储方式等都直接关系到其性能。

                    首先,区块链的架构设计至关重要。不同的区块链架构(如公链、私链和联邦链)在速度和安全性之间往往需要做出权衡。公链通常具有高度的去中心化特性,但在交易确认时间和吞吐量上可能较慢。而私链则因为节点数量有限,往往具备更高的交易效率。因此,在选择合适的架构时,需根据实际应用场景来判断优劣。

                    其次,网络拓扑的设计也会影响区块链的效率。通过合理的节点分布,可以降低延迟和提高交易处理速度。例如,采用重叠网络模型能够提升信息传播的效率,从而降低交易确认时间。此外,采用分层网络结构可以在保障安全性和去中心化的前提下,增强网络的处理能力。

                    再者,对于数据存储方式的也是提升效率的一个方向。传统的区块链数据存储是链式结构,即每个区块只能通过线性方式访问,这导致了数据查询和写入的低效。通过应用分片技术,可以将数据划分为多个相互独立的部分,允许多个交易并行处理,从而显著提高通过率和交易速度。

                    二、共识机制的选择

                    共识机制是区块链网络中各个节点如何达成一致的重要方法,也是影响链上效率的核心因素之一。常见的共识机制包括工作量证明(PoW)、权益证明(PoS)、委任权益证明(DPoS)、拜占庭容错(BFT)等。

                    工作量证明(PoW)是比特币等早期区块链采用的共识机制,其通过计算算力来确定区块的生成。这种机制虽然在一定程度上保障了安全性,但由于需要大量的计算,导致效率较低,交易确认时间较长。解决方案可以是引入更高效的算法或采用混合共识机制,以提升整体效率。

                    权益证明(PoS)则通过持有代币的数量与时间来决定节点的出块概率,减少了对算力的依赖,从而提高了交易的处理速度。然而,PoS也面临着“富者越富”的问题,可能造成中心化趋势。为了解决这一问题,创新的机制如分层权益证明可以有效降低这样的风险,提升整体链上效率。

                    委任权益证明(DPoS)是通过选举一定数量的节点来代表网络参与共识的方式,其效率高于PoW和PoS机制。同时,由于节点数量有限,网络的操控和决策效率相对较高,适用于高频交易的应用场景。可见,选择合适的共识机制是提升区块链效率的关键。

                    三、应用场景的适配性

                    区块链的应用场景多种多样,不同的业务需求对区块链效率有着不同的影响。例如,金融、供应链管理、物联网和数字身份等领域对交易速度和安全性的要求各不相同。

                    在金融领域,高频交易需要极高的交易速度与实时性,通过完善的技术方案可以使得区块链更好地服务于金融交易。例如,结合分布式账本技术(DLT)与传统的交易平台,可以提升整体交易效率。在此背景下,基于私链的跨链技术也得到快速发展,极大改善了不同链之间的交易体验。

                    在供应链管理中,透明度是重中之重,然而交易的频次与数量可能相对较高,区块链的效率问题尤为突出。通过改进智能合约的执行过程和优雅压缩交易记录,可以提升区块链在供应链领域的适用性。同时,引入分层存储和索引技术,也能够帮助提高实际上链的效率。

                    而在物联网领域,设备数量众多,交互频繁,因此对区块链的高吞吐量与低延迟处理有着严格要求。为此,采用分片技术和轻量级的共识机制可以帮助区块链实现更高的效率,充分支持物联网的运营需求。

                    四、用户痛点及解决方案

                    尽管区块链在理论上提供了高度的安全性与透明性,但用户在实际应用中常常会遇到效率低下的问题。为了更好地解决这一痛点,需要从几个方面入手,包括技术支持、用户教育和行业标准。

                    首先,提高技术的成熟度及集成度是解决用户痛点的基础。当前,许多区块链项目仍然处于研发阶段,缺乏成熟的技术支持。在这方面,培养专业的人才和团队,推动区块链技术的标准化和成熟度将是改善用户体验的重要手段。

                    其次,加强用户教育与培训也能够帮助用户更好地理解区块链技术,规避在使用中遇到的效率问题。例如,定期开展技术分享会、线上培训课程等,帮助用户更好地使用区块链,提升整体应用效率。

                    最后,行业标准的制定是推动整个行业向前发展的保障。通过建立相应的标准化组织,促进各个区块链项目之间的资源共享与互操作性,提高整个生态系统的效率。

                    五、未来展望与创新方向

                    随着区块链技术的发展,提升其效率的问题将愈加重要。未来,应该从创新与合作的视角来看待这一挑战。在技术创新方面,更多的研究将集中在提高共识机制的效率、数据存储方式及技术架构设计的同时,促进区块链与其他新兴技术(如人工智能、大数据)的融合。

                    同时,在标准的推动下,不同区块链之间的协作与互操作性将得到进一步加强,推动生态系统的成熟与发展。这不仅能减少行业内部的碎片化,还能提升整体效率。当然,只有在技术与应用场景的不断探索中,区块链才能在更广泛的领域中得以应用,实现其最大的潜力。

                    ### 常见问题解答

                    区块链的延迟如何影响用户体验?

                    区块链延迟是指从交易发起到交易被确认所需的时间,这一时间变量对用户体验产生了直接影响。特别是在金融交易、供应链、保险等高频次交易的场景中,延迟可能影响交易的及时性,进而造成经济损失。长时间的确认等待对用户来说是一个很大的痛点。

                    为了解决这个问题,链上方案如采用更高效的共识机制、使用快照技术和构建层级网络等都是可行的方法。同时,通过简化交易流程和降低交易复杂度,提升用户体验也是减少延迟的重要途径。与此同时,引入链下交易和跨链技术也能够在一定程度上减轻链上压力,提高确认速度。

                    共识机制的选择对区块链效率的影响有多大?

                    共识机制是区块链网络中保证交易安全与一致性的核心,其效率直接影响到整个网络的吞吐量及交易确认时间。不同的共识机制,其设计目标、适用场景和实现复杂度均不相同。普遍来说,工作量证明(PoW)机制因计算需求较高,导致交易效率偏低,而权益证明(PoS)等新机制则通过降低计算复杂度、资源使用,提升网络的交易处理效率。

                    例如,在实现高交易量的应用场景中,采用委任权益证明(DPoS)机制能够有效提升网络效率,特别是在需要及时交易确认的情况下。此外,针对特定的业务和场景进行共识机制的创新也是未来提升效率的重要方向。例如,一些区块链项目正在研究混合共识机制,力求在安全性和效率之间找到一个更好的平衡点。

                    区块链的存储方式对效率有怎样的影响?

                    区块链的存储方案直接影响了数据获取和写入的效率。传统的链式存储方式在面临高并发的情况下会显得力不从心,尤其是在节点数量不断增加的情况下,交易处理的延迟也将随之加剧。因此,对存储方式的是提高效率的关键。

                    例如,采用分片技术将数据分布到多个节点上,能够显著提高数据的检索速度,并同时减少单个节点的压力。此外,批量处理和虚拟缓存等先进存储机制也在不同区块链项目中被逐渐应用,以提升交易效率。因此,存储方式是推动区块链发展的重要手段之一。

                    区块链的实际应用场景中呈现出哪些效率瓶颈?

                    在实际应用场景中,不同类型的业务需求会导致区块链效率瓶颈的产生。例如,在金融服务领域,高频交易对即时处理要求极高,链上效率的不足可能导致损失。而在供应链管理中,数据透明与实时更新是核心需求,但区块链的延迟可能导致信息响应不及时。

                    针对这些瓶颈,企业可通过跨链技术实现对多条区块链的数据支持,降低单链负担。此外,通过结合物联网的设备实时数据采集与区块链,可提高资产追踪及状态更新的效率。同时,行业间的合作与互操作性标准化将能够有效打破孤岛,以实现资源的共享,提高整体效率。

                    未来区块链效率提升的方向有哪些?

                    未来区块链效率提升的方向主要集中在跨链互操作性、共识机制的和数据处理方案的创新等方面。跨链技术的成熟将推动不同区块链之间的数据与价值传输,帮助实现更高效的信息共享。此外,针对特定应用场合,创新共识机制的研究也将不断深入,以解决在效率与安全性之间的矛盾。

                    同时,随着大数据与区块链的结合,数据处理过程中的,如智能合约的简单化、可扩展链设计等,都将是提升区块链整体效率的重要组成部分。尤其在面临快速变化的商业环境时,灵活应变的技术方案将成为未来区块链发展的重要助力。

                    综上所述,区块链的效率特性受到多种因素的影响,包括技术设计、共识机制、存储方式及应用场景等。在应对用户痛点的同时,不断探索创新的解决方案,将推动区块链行业更健康、迅速地发展。